I have no doubt that this may have been covered before. I have a 1.9 diesel galaxy on a 54 plate. The heater is blowing cold and only gets warm on a long journey at high revs . However the temperature gauge reads a steady 90 degrees but the water in the expansion tank stays cold . I would think that were the water pump not working properly I could expect overheating but recently on a journey of 150 miles the heater barely warmed.

I have read about a secondary pump and also about a non return valve , am i looking in the right direction ?

Change the thermostat first, sounds like it's over cooling (stuck open)
